I'd like to know if there is a way to lock down the home page once it is set to avoid other programs from changing it. AVG is installed on this system and the home page was changed when I logged in this morning.

Some protection programs have that setting in their options.

There are also some add-ons that can help. Go to the Mozilla Add-ons Web Page {web link} (There’s a lot of good stuff here) and search for what you want.


Bookmark and use this; Download the Mozilla Search Reset {web link} This add-on is very simple: on installation, it backs up and then resets your search preferences and home page to their default values, and then uninstalls itself. This affects the search bar, URL bar searches, and the home page.
